📝 Color Information for #2D1E3B

The hexadecimal color code #2D1E3B represents a very dark shade in the purple family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 45 red, 30 green, and 59 blue, which translates to approximately 18% red, 12% green, and 23% blue. This makes it a slightly desaturated color with cool und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#2D1E3B has a hue of 271 degrees, a saturation level of 33%, and a lightness value of 17%. The hue angle of 271° places this color firmly in the purple sp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 271°, saturation of 49%, and brightness/value of 23%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#2D1E3B would be reproduced using 24% cyan, 49% magenta, 0% yellow, and 77% black. The closest web-safe color is #333333,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. As a darker shade, it works well for text, headers, and creating visual weight in compositions.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#2D1E3B with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 91°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 2956859,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#2D1E3B? +

The approximate CMYK value of #2D1E3B is C:24% M:49% Y:0% K:77%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
